feat(documents): edit-metadata UI for externally-uploaded EOIs
External-EOI uploads previously had no edit path. Once the rep clicked
Upload, the recorded title / signed-date / signatories / notes were
stuck. Fixing a misspelled signer name or a wrong signing date meant
re-uploading the whole document.
- New service helper `updateExternalEoiMetadata` patches:
documents.title, documents.notes
interests.dateEoiSigned (when signedAt changes)
document_signers (full-replacement by id-presence: rows with an id
are UPDATEd, rows without are INSERTed, existing rows whose id
isn't in the array are DELETEd)
Mirrors the upload-time invariants. CC rows are stored but excluded
from the X/Y signed count; non-CC rows pre-stamp `status='signed'`
with the effective signedAt. Refuses to touch Documenso-managed docs
(vendor owns their signer rows) or non-EOI types (form shape isn't
widened yet) with ConflictError.
- `PATCH /api/v1/documents/[id]/metadata` route uses strict zod schema
+ documents.edit permission. 204 on success; service throws surface
as the normal errorResponse mapping.
- `<ExternalEoiEditDialog>` mirrors the upload-dialog's signatory
affordance (name + email + role + add/remove) plus title / signed
date / notes. Title is required; remove rows via the trash icon.
- Document detail page gains an "Edit metadata" button (Pencil icon)
that renders only when `isManualUpload && documentType === 'eoi'`.
Initial signing date derives from the earliest stamped signer's
signedAt to match what the upload service writes.
- Trails the edit in document_events as `metadata_updated` so the
activity timeline distinguishes upload-time vs edit-time changes.
Dialog state is initialised once per mount; the parent only renders the
dialog while open so each open is a fresh mount (avoids
setState-in-effect re-hydration banned by lint).
